进口食品连锁便利店专家团队...

Leading professional group in the network,security and blockchain sectors

Website Security Made Easy: Top 10 Must-Have Security Tools

RudolphAlt77050281 2025.04.23 15:16 查看 : 1

Introduction to Website Security Tools


In today's digital landscape, website security is no longer a luxury but a necessity. With the rise of cyber threats and data breaches, it's essential for website owners to take proactive measures to safeguard their online presence.


This article aims to guide you through the top 10 must-have website security tools that will help you fortify your website against various types of attacks.


Why Website Security is Crucial



  • Protect sensitive user data and prevent unauthorized access

  • Prevent malware and ransomware attacks

  • Ensure compliance with industry regulations (e.g., GDPR, HIPAA)

  • Maintain website uptime and prevent DDoS attacks

  • Boost customer trust and credibility


What to Expect from Website Security Tools


Effective website security tools should provide a comprehensive range of features, including:



  1. Vulnerability scanning and patch management

  2. Malware detection and removal

  3. Firewall configuration and intrusion detection

  4. Regular backups and data recovery

  5. SSL/TLS encryption and certificate management


In the following sections, we'll delve into each of these top 10 must-have security tools to help you make an informed decision and secure your website.


Understanding Common Threats to Your Website



Your website is constantly exposed to various security threats that can compromise its integrity, steal sensitive data, and damage your online reputation. To protect your website effectively, it's essential to understand these common threats.



Malware Attacks



  • What are they?

Malware is malicious software designed to harm or exploit a computer system, network, or website. These attacks can be executed through various means, including email attachments, infected websites, and compromised files.


Risk factors:

  1. Outdated software and plugins

  2. Lack of regular backups

  3. Insecure login credentials

  4. Malicious downloads or email attachments



Cross-Site scripting (XSS)



  • What is it?

XSS occurs when an attacker injects malicious code into your website, allowing them to steal user data or take control of the site.


Risk factors:

  1. Unvalidated user input

  2. Lack of proper encoding and sanitization

  3. Insecure third-party libraries and frameworks



SQL Injection Attacks



  • What is it?

SQL injection occurs when an attacker injects malicious SQL code into your website's database, allowing them to access sensitive data or modify the site's functionality.


Risk factors:

  1. Unvalidated user input

  2. Lack of proper parameterization and escaping

  3. Insecure database connections and credentials



DDoS Attacks



  • What is it?

DDoS stands for Distributed Denial-of-Service, which occurs when an attacker floods your website with traffic from multiple sources, causing it to become unavailable or slow down.


Risk factors:

  1. Lack of proper hosting and server setup

  2. Inadequate firewall configurations

  3. Unpatched vulnerabilities in software and plugins



Phishing Attacks


Phishing occurs when an attacker poses as a legitimate entity to trick users into revealing sensitive information, such as login credentials or financial data.


Risk factors:

  1. Lack of proper security measures on user-facing forms

  2. Insecure password policies and practices

  3. Malicious email attachments or links


Top 5 Web Application Firewalls (WAF) for Enhanced Security


A Web Application Firewall (WAF) is a network security system that monitors and controls incoming and outgoing web traffic to prevent cyber attacks, SQL injection, cross-site scripting (XSS), and other types of malicious activities. Here are the top 5 WAFs to consider:




AWS WAF is a fully managed web application firewall that helps protect web applications from common attacks such as SQL injection and cross-site scripting (XSS). It provides advanced security features, including protection against known and unknown threats, customizable rules, and integration with AWS services.




Google Cloud Armor is a WAF service that protects web applications from DDoS attacks and other types of malicious activities. It provides advanced security features, including traffic filtering, rate limiting, and customizable rules. Cloud Armor also integrates with other Google Cloud services.




Barracuda WAF is a comprehensive web application firewall that protects against SQL injection, cross-site scripting (XSS), and DDoS attacks. It provides advanced security features, including customizable rules, traffic filtering, and rate limiting.




Imperva WAF is a cloud-based web application firewall that protects against SQL injection, cross-site scripting (XSS), and DDoS attacks. It provides advanced security features, including customizable rules, traffic filtering, and rate limiting.




Cloudflare WAF is a web application firewall that protects against SQL injection, cross-site scripting (XSS), and DDoS attacks. It provides advanced security features, including customizable rules, traffic filtering, and rate limiting.



Key Features to Consider When Choosing a WAF:



  1. Detection and Prevention: Look for a WAF that can detect and prevent known and unknown threats, including SQL injection, cross-site scripting (XSS), and DDoS attacks.

  2. Customizable Rules: Choose a WAF that allows you to create customized rules based on your specific security needs.

  3. Traffic Filtering: Select a WAF that provides traffic filtering capabilities to prevent malicious traffic from reaching your web application.

  4. Rate Limiting: Consider a WAF that provides rate limiting features to prevent DDoS attacks.

  5. Integration with Other Services: Look for a WAF that integrates with other services, such as cloud providers and security information and event management (SIEM) systems.


Best Practices for Password Management and Two-Factor Authentication



Password management is a crucial aspect of website security. Weak or easily guessable passwords can leave your users' data vulnerable to cyber attacks. Similarly, two-factor authentication (2FA) provides an additional layer of protection against unauthorized access.



Password Best Practices:



  • Use strong and unique passwords: Avoid using the same password for multiple accounts and make sure it is at least 12 characters long. Combine uppercase letters, numbers, and special characters to create a strong password.

  • Use password managers: Consider using reputable password management tools like LastPass or Dashlane that can generate and store unique passwords for each account.

  • Avoid reusing passwords: Don't reuse passwords from other accounts, as a compromised password on one site can put all your other accounts at risk.

  • Change passwords regularly: Update passwords every 60-90 days to minimize the damage in case of a breach.

  • Use two-factor authentication (2FA): Enable 2FA whenever possible, as it adds an extra layer of security and makes it more difficult for hackers to gain access.



Two-Factor Authentication Best Practices:



  1. Enable 2FA on all accounts: Implement 2FA for both user logins and administrator access to protect sensitive data.

  2. Select a suitable authentication method: Choose between SMS-based, email-based, or authenticator app-based 2FA methods based on your users' preferences and needs.

  3. Configure backup options: Set up backup authentication methods to ensure access is not denied in case the primary method fails.

  4. Maintain 2FA tokens and codes securely: Ensure that 2FA tokens and codes are stored safely, separate from user passwords, to prevent unauthorized access.



By following these best practices for password management and two-factor authentication, you can significantly enhance your website's security posture and safeguard your users' sensitive data.


The Importance of Regular Software Updates and Patching



One of the most critical aspects of website security is keeping software up-to-date, including the Content Management System (CMS), plugins, themes, and other dependencies. This may seem like a simple task, but it's often overlooked or ignored until a breach occurs.



Why Updates and Patches are Essential



Here are some reasons why regular software updates and patching are vital for website security:




  • Vulnerability Exploitation**: Outdated software can leave your site vulnerable to exploitation by attackers, who may use publicly known vulnerabilities to gain access to sensitive data.

  • Security Risks**: Failing to update software can expose your site to various security risks, including cross-site scripting (XSS), SQL injection, and cross-site request forgery (CSRF).

  • Compliance**: In some industries, such as healthcare and finance, regulatory bodies require websites to maintain up-to-date software to ensure compliance with data protection laws.



How to Implement Regular Updates and Patching



To ensure your website remains secure, follow these steps:




  1. Schedule Regular Updates**: Set a recurring schedule for updating plugins, themes, and the CMS itself. This can be weekly, bi-weekly, or monthly, depending on your specific needs.

  2. Monitor Vulnerability Reports**: Keep an eye on vulnerability reports from security researchers and plugin developers to stay informed about potential threats.

  3. Use Automated Update Tools**: Leverage automated update tools, such as plugins like Auto-Updater or WP Update, to streamline the process and reduce manual intervention.



By incorporating regular software updates and patching into your website maintenance routine, you'll significantly reduce the risk of a security breach and protect sensitive data. Remember, security is an ongoing process that requires continuous effort and vigilance.


Selecting the Right SSL Certificate for Your Business Needs



Choosing the right SSL certificate is a crucial step in securing your website and protecting sensitive data from cyber threats. With numerous options available, it can be overwhelming to select the best one for your business needs. In this section, we'll guide you through the process of selecting the ideal SSL certificate for your organization.



Types of SSL Certificates




  • Domain Validation (DV) Certificate: This is the most basic and affordable type of SSL certificate. It verifies the domain name ownership but does not provide any information about the company or its owner.

  • Organization Validation (OV) Certificate: This certificate provides a higher level of validation than DV, verifying both the domain name and the organization's details.

  • Extended Validation (EV) Certificate: EV certificates provide the highest level of security and credibility by verifying the identity of the company, its address, and other business information.



Factors to Consider When Selecting an SSL Certificate




  1. Level of Validation: Choose a certificate that matches your organization's level of security requirements.

  2. Certificate Validity Period: Select a certificate with a validity period that aligns with your business needs.

  3. Budget: Consider the cost of the certificate and ensure it fits within your budget.

  4. Server Compatibility: Ensure the certificate is compatible with your server type (e.g., Apache, IIS, etc.).

  5. Brand Protection: If you have a strong brand identity, consider an EV or OV certificate to provide added credibility.



SSL Certificate Providers and Their Features

Monitoring and Analyzing Website Logs for Potential Threats



Monitoring website logs is a crucial step in identifying potential security threats to your website. By analyzing these logs, you can track user behavior, detect malicious activities, and improve overall site performance.



Why Monitor Website Logs?




  • Detect and prevent cyber attacks

  • Track user behavior and identify suspicious activity

  • Improve website performance by identifying bottlenecks

  • Comply with regulatory requirements for data logging and reporting



Tools for Monitoring Website Logs



The following tools can help you monitor and analyze your website logs:




  • AWStats: A popular, open-source log analysis tool that provides detailed reports on website traffic, user behavior, and security threats.

  • Google Analytics: While primarily a web analytics platform, Google Analytics also offers features for monitoring user behavior and detecting potential security threats.

  • Loggly: A cloud-based log management tool that provides real-time logging and analysis capabilities to help you identify security issues quickly.

  • Splunk: A powerful log analysis platform that offers advanced features for monitoring and analyzing website logs, including machine learning-powered threat detection.



Best Practices for Analyzing Website Logs




  1. Daily review of log files to identify security threats

  2. Set up alerts for suspicious activity or unusual traffic patterns

  3. Monitor user behavior and track changes in website usage

  4. Analyze log data to optimize website performance and improve user experience

  5. Regularly update and maintain log management tools to ensure accuracy and effectiveness



Conclusion



Monitoring and analyzing website logs is an essential step in maintaining robust website security. By leveraging the right tools and following best practices, you can identify potential threats, improve overall site performance, and protect your users' data.


Using Antivirus Tools to Protect Against Malware Attacks



Malware is one of the most common threats to website security, and it's essential to have a robust antivirus tool in place to prevent attacks. Here are some ways you can use antivirus tools to protect your website:



Why You Need Antivirus Tools for Your Website



  • To detect and remove malware from your website

  • To prevent malware infections before they occur

  • To ensure compliance with industry standards and regulations, such as PCI-DSS



Types of Malware That Can Infect Your Website


Malware comes in many forms, including:



  • Ransomware: Encrypts your files and demands payment to restore access

  • Trojans: Disguises itself as legitimate software but actually allows hackers to access your website

  • Viruses: Replicates itself by attaching to other files on your website

  • Worms: Spreads from one computer to another without user interaction

  • Rootkits: Hides malware infections from system administrators and security software

  • Keyloggers: Records keystrokes to steal sensitive information, such as login credentials

  • Distribution Trojans: Spreads malware through email or instant messaging



Selecting the Right Antivirus Tool for Your Website


There are many antivirus tools available, and the right one for your website depends on several factors:



  1. Your budget: Some antivirus tools can be expensive, while others offer free versions or trials

  2. Your level of technical expertise: If you're not tech-savvy, a user-friendly interface is essential

  3. The type of malware your website is vulnerable to

  4. The size and complexity of your website



How to Use Antivirus Tools Effectively


To get the most out of your antivirus tool:



  1. Regularly scan your website for malware

  2. Keep your antivirus software up-to-date with the latest signatures and definitions

  3. Monitor your website's performance and adjust your scanning schedule as needed

  4. Use a cloud-based scanner to detect malware that might have evaded your local antivirus tool



Popular Antivirus Tools for Websites


Some popular antivirus tools for websites include:



  • Antivirus by Malwarebytes: A cloud-based scanner that detects and removes malware

  • Bitdefender Total Security: Offers real-time protection against malware, viruses, and ransomware

  • Webroot SecureAnywhere: A cloud-based antivirus tool that scans websites in real-time

  • Kaspersky Anti-Virus: Protects against a wide range of malware threats, including Trojans and rootkits


Top 3 Security Information and Event Management (SIEM) Systems


A SIEM system is a crucial tool for website security, enabling real-time monitoring of log data from various sources across your network. This allows you to detect and respond to potential threats more effectively.




  • Splunk Enterprise Security

With over 10 years in the market, Splunk is one of the most popular SIEM systems available today. It offers advanced features such as anomaly detection, correlation analysis, and real-time alerting, allowing you to identify security breaches quickly.



  • Main Features:


  1. Real-time log monitoring

  2. Anomaly detection and machine learning algorithms

  3. Compliance reporting and regulatory compliance


Pricing: Custom quotes available based on your organization's needs


IBM QRadar Security Intelligence Platform

IBM QRadar is another top-rated SIEM system, offering robust security analytics and threat detection capabilities. Its user-friendly interface enables you to monitor network traffic, endpoint devices, and cloud resources in real-time.



  • Main Features:


  1. Advanced threat detection using AI-powered analytics

  2. Real-time log monitoring with customizable dashboards

  3. Compliance reporting and regulatory compliance


Pricing: Custom quotes available based on your organization's needs


ELK Stack (Elasticsearch, Logstash, Kibana)

The ELK stack is an open-source SIEM system that provides advanced security analytics and threat detection capabilities. Its flexible architecture enables you to customize the system according to your organization's needs.



  • Main Features:


  1. Real-time log monitoring with customizable dashboards

  2. Anomaly detection using machine learning algorithms

  3. Compliance reporting and regulatory compliance


Pricing: Free, open-source software


When selecting a SIEM system for your website security, consider factors such as scalability, ease of use, and customization options to ensure the best fit for your organization's needs.


Final Tips for Prioritizing Your Website's Security



As you implement the top 10 must-have security tools on your website, remember that security is an ongoing process. Here are some final tips to help you prioritize your website's security:




  • Regularly Update and Patch Software: Ensure that all software and plugins used by your website are up-to-date with the latest security patches.

  • Monitor Website Activity and Logs: Regularly review website activity, logs, and analytics to identify potential security issues early on.

  • Stay Informed about Emerging Threats: Stay updated on the latest security threats and trends by following reputable cybersecurity sources and blogs.

  • Limit Administrator Privileges: Limit administrator privileges to only those who need them, and avoid using shared admin accounts.

  • Use Strong Passwords and Two-Factor Authentication: Enforce strong passwords and two-factor authentication for all users with access to your website.

  • Implement a Disaster Recovery Plan: Develop a disaster recovery plan that outlines steps to take in case of a security breach or data loss.

  • Test Website Security Regularly: Conduct regular security tests and vulnerability assessments to identify potential weaknesses.

  • Provide Employee Training: Educate employees on website security best practices, including phishing awareness and password management.

  • Stay Up-to-Date with Industry Standards and Compliance: Familiarize yourself with industry standards and compliance regulations, such as GDPR and PCI-DSS.

  • Review and Update Security Policies Regularly: Periodically review and update your website's security policies to ensure they remain relevant and effective.




  1. Remember that security is a continuous process. Stay vigilant and proactive in monitoring your website for potential threats.

  2. Invest time and resources into maintaining the security of your website, rather than waiting until an incident occurs.

编号 标题 作者
152354 KUBET: Website Slot Gacor Penuh Kesempatan Menang Di 2024 DennisOlivarez8
152353 KUBET: Situs Slot Gacor Penuh Maxwin Menang Di 2024 JennieN809129804
152352 Male Apprehended After Social Media Site Threats Directed Towards Dearborn Levels School HildaKesteven60690
152351 Menyelami Dunia Slot Gacor: Petualangan Tidak Terlupakan Di Kubet RhysBrunelle5928378
152350 Ask Me Anything: 10 Answers To Your Questions About Perfectly Fits Your Preferences And Budget AMDJerrod775560742
152349 Starter Equipment & Cigar SusannahSancho456
152348 Forget Trading In Your Existing Vehicle Can Help Offset Costs: 10 Reasons Why You No Longer Need It ThurmanBlanco234
152347 "Discover The Best Irish Online Casino For Your Real Money Gambling Experience - Irishonlinecasino CathrynMcdade310750
152346 Menyelami Dunia Slot Gacor: Petualangan Tidak Terlupakan Di Kubet DeangeloDagostino151
152345 Social Online Casino Real Cash. GretaBednall1987630
152344 10 Compelling Reasons Why You Need Xpert Foundation Repair Austin MariNgabidj123757555
152343 What Causes Oriental Glow?" Yale Scientific Magazine MaynardE6525726090
152342 The 12 Best Franchising Path Accounts To Follow On Twitter WilliamsTurman99682
152341 KUBET: Web Slot Gacor Penuh Maxwin Menang Di 2024 MauraArmour3513502
152340 Menyelami Dunia Slot Gacor: Petualangan Tak Terlupakan Di Kubet JuniorAlicea487
152339 The Way To Get A Fabulous Acrolein Long Term Effects On A Tight Budget AlfonsoHassell05678
152338 Exactly How To Erase Your Reddit Posting Background In 2 Ways GlindaBerk449106
152337 Modern Vintage Home Care EugenioPoling2680052
152336 Zevklendirmesini Bilen Diyarbakır Escort Bayanları ShannanW56823989
152335 Warning Over Chinese Vapes That Can Dodge Upcoming Disposables Ban TishaChurchill589468